Successful implementation of Interactive Voice Response applications requires telephony severs, telephony interface boards, an Application Development environment, Application Design, documentation, testing and deployment. The Computer Telephony Application Development Environment (CT ADE) from Syntellect® can be used to build your own Computer Telephony applications. The tool kit supports Interactive Voice Response (IVR) applications using either a graphical or scripted user interface. CT ADE is a set of development tools and run-time environments that help shorten your time to market-and your time to revenue-by allowing you to build robust, portable CT applications quickly and easily.
Syntellect CT ADE™ is a third party engine for Advanced Automatic Speech Recognition, and Natural Sounding Text-to-Speech. It is also ready with multiple international languages to prepare our customers for operating around the globe. CT ADE supports the popular Dialogic product line of Telephony Interface Boards and Host Media Processing software. CT ADE also supports unlimited scaling because it writes on top of Dialogic drivers and insulates the developer from needing to know the specifics of the telephony interface board being used.
CT Connect call processing server software provides connectivity between telephone systems (e.g., PBX/ACDs and desktop phone sets) and computer systems (e.g., desktop applications and customer databases), enabling applications to control telephone calls, receive call events, and track call activity. This computer-telephone integration (CTI) functionality is the foundation of key customer care applications such as screen pop, preview dialing, intelligent call routing, workforce management and click-to-talk.
